Nicking Plant Seeds: A Guide to Improve Germination Rates
Seeds are the beginning of life for any plant, and their proper germination is crucial to ensure a healthy growth. However, many factors can influence the germination process, including seed quality, temperature, moisture, and light exposure. One technique that can increase the seed germination rates is nicking. In this article, we will guide you through the benefits and techniques of nicking plant seeds.
What is Nicking?
Nicking is a simple technique that involves making small cuts or scratches on the seed coat before planting. This process breaks the hard outer layer of the seed, allowing water and air to penetrate more easily inside and trigger the germination process. Nicking is particularly useful for seeds with a hard or thick coat, such as beans, peas, sweet peas, and morning glories.

How to Nick Plant Seeds
Nicking plant seeds is a straightforward process that requires only a few tools and materials:
- A pair of tweezers or pliers
- A nail file or sandpaper
- A clean cloth or paper towel
- The seeds you want to nick
Here are the steps to follow:
- Moisten the seeds by soaking them in water for a few hours or overnight. This will soften the seed coat and make it easier to nick.
- Hold the seed with the tweezers or pliers, being careful not to crush it.
- Gently rub the seed coat with the nail file or sandpaper until you see a small scratch or cut. Be careful not to damage the embryo inside the seed.
- Repeat the process for each seed, using a new section of the nail file or sandpaper to avoid cross-contamination.
- Wipe the seeds with a clean cloth or paper towel to remove any debris.
- Plant the seeds according to the instructions for the specific plant species, taking care to provide the appropriate temperature, moisture, and light conditions for germination.
Precautions When Nicking Seeds
While nicking plant seeds can improve germination rates, it also carries some risks that should be considered:
- Damage to the embryo: If the seed coat is too thick or hard, it may be difficult to nick without damaging the embryo inside. In such cases, it's better to use other methods like soaking or scarification.
- Infection and rot: The wounds caused by nicking can expose the seed to pathogens and fungi that can cause decay and rot. To reduce the risk of infection, nick only healthy and sound seeds, and avoid nicking too deeply or aggressively.
- Timing: Not all seeds benefit from nicking, and some may even be harmed by it. Make sure to research the specific requirements of your plant species before nicking, and consult with experts if necessary.
- Storage: Nicked seeds may have a shorter shelf life than intact seeds, as their protective coat has been compromised. Use or store the nicked seeds promptly, and avoid exposing them to extreme temperatures or humidity.
